World Touring Exhibitions is proud to share that our Director, Corrado Canonici, was recently featured in the Sky Arts documentary “The Life and Death of Christopher Lee”, directed by acclaimed filmmaker Jon Spira.

The documentary pays tribute to the extraordinary life and legacy of the legendary actor and performer Sir Christopher Lee, with contributions from iconic directors including Peter Jackson, John Landis, and Joe Dante. We are honoured that Corrado’s work was included in such distinguished company.

Corrado Canonici’s involvement stems from his role as executive producer on the Charlemagne album series—a groundbreaking symphonic metal project recorded by Sir Christopher Lee himself. The series, which earned the Metal Hammer Golden Gods Award, marked a unique and powerful chapter in both music and cinematic history, and remains a cherished highlight in the history of our company.

“It was an incredible privilege to be part of such a visionary project with Sir Christopher Lee,” said Corrado Canonici. “To see that work remembered and recognised in this documentary, alongside film legends, is truly humbling.”

The documentary is currently airing on Sky Arts, offering a compelling exploration of Sir Christopher Lee’s multifaceted career—from horror icon and fantasy hero to operatic metal vocalist.
